N.J. Admin. Code § 13:18-1.11 - Invalidity of oversize permits

(a) An oversize permit shall not be valid for the operation of a vehicle or combination of vehicles on any highway where clear space available for use by passing traffic is less than ten feet, including roadway and improved shoulder.
(b) An oversize permit shall not be valid for the operation of a vehicle or combination of vehicles on the following holidays: New Year's Day, Memorial Day and the Friday before Memorial Day, Independence Day, Labor Day and the Friday before Labor Day, Thanksgiving Day and the Wednesday before Thanksgiving Day and Christmas Day. If the holiday falls on a Sunday, the operation shall not be permitted on the following Monday. If the holiday falls on a Saturday, the operation shall not be permitted on the preceding Friday.
(c) An oversize permit shall not be valid for the operation of a vehicle or combination of vehicles:
1. During the nighttime hours of sunset to sunrise;
2. When visibility is limited to a distance of less than 500 feet during the daylight hours of sunrise to sunset; and
3. When hazardous road conditions exist.
(d) An oversize permit shall not be valid for the operation of a vehicle or combination of vehicles that are incapable of being operated safely at a maximum speed of 40 miles per hour during hours when lighted lamps are required.
(e) The Chief Administrator may grant a written waiver of the holiday or the nighttime restrictions under the following minimum situations. Any request for a waiver must accompany the permit application.
1. If it is determined that traffic congestion would be reduced by the waiver;
2. If the permit applicant can justify a business hardship caused by the restrictions; or
3. If an emergency condition exists.

Notes

N.J. Admin. Code § 13:18-1.11
Amended by R.1976 d.297, effective 9/22/1976.
See: 8 N.J.R. 337(a), 8 N.J.R. 483(b).
Amended by R.1990 d.225, effective 5/7/1990.
See: 22 N.J.R. 614(a), 22 N.J.R. 1378(b).
Allows oversize vehicles to operate on Saturdays until 12:00 noon.
Amended by R.1996 d.227, effective 5/20/1996.
See: 28 N.J.R. 1478(a), 28 N.J.R. 2565(a).
In (c) provided for a half-hour after sunset to a half-hour before sunrise, and added (d).
Amended by R.2000 d.174, effective 5/1/2000.
See: 32 N.J.R. 256(a), 32 N.J.R. 1517(a).
Amended by R.2005 d.359, effective 11/7/2005.
See: 37 N.J.R. 1484(a), 37 N.J.R. 4299(a).
In the introductory paragraph of (d), substituted "Chief Administrator" for "Director" and "nighttime" for "night-time".
Recodified from N.J.A.C. 13:18-1.10 and amended by R.2010 d.169, effective 8/2/2010.
See: 42 N.J.R. 707(b), 42 N.J.R. 1742(a).
Rewrote (b) and (c); added new (d); recodified former (d) as (e); and in the introductory paragraph of (e), deleted ", weekend and/" preceding "or" and "in (d)1 through 3 below" following "situations" and inserted "following". Former N.J.A.C. 13:18-1.11, Escort vehicle requirements, recodified to N.J.A.C. 13:18-1.12.
